📋 Overview
Research Rabbit is an AI-powered research discovery tool trusted by over one million researchers worldwide. The platform provides access to more than 270 million academic papers and helps users explore literature through an intuitive, curiosity-driven approach. Rather than traditional keyword searches, Research Rabbit lets users start with a single paper and expand their search by adding related works, authors, and emerging topics. The platform includes built-in visualizations that show how topics relate to each other and evolve over time. Research Rabbit integrates seamlessly with reference managers like Zotero and is used by thousands of institutions and research groups globally. The tagline Follow your curiosity captures the platform's philosophy of making literature exploration feel natural rather than tedious.

⚠️ Limitations
The free tier may have limitations on advanced features and collection sizes. Visualization features can become cluttered with very large paper collections. The platform depends on external databases for paper metadata, which may occasionally be incomplete. Real-time collaboration features may be limited compared to dedicated project management tools. The curiosity-driven approach may not suit researchers who need very specific, targeted searches. Integration with reference managers beyond Zotero may be limited. The platform primarily focuses on discovery and may not replace comprehensive literature review tools for systematic reviews.
💰 Pricing & Value
Research Rabbit offers a free tier that provides access to core features including paper search, visualization, and basic collection management. Premium plans with advanced features such as larger collections, enhanced collaboration, and priority support are available at various price points. The platform is free for individual researchers with basic needs, making it accessible to students and independent scholars. Institutional pricing is available for universities and research organizations wanting campus-wide access.
